The context for the event: The EU ETS is the first large greenhouse gas emission trading scheme, which covers about 45% of EU greenhouse gas emissions across Europe. It comprises 11,000 power stations and manufacturing plants as well as part of the aviation sector. The ETS has been in place since 2005 and will be revised as part of the European Commission’s ‘Fit For 55’ package. The Commission is expected to release the proposal for the revision of the ETS in June, including an expansion of the ETS to shipping and a reform of the scheme for aviation emissions. The next step will be for the Parliament to negotiate with the Council of the European Union, both being co-legislators.
